Tighthead meaning
prop who plays on the right-hand side of the front row of the scrum, such that in a scrum, their head is tightly bound between those of the opposing hooker and loosehead

The forwards are often collectively referred to as the 'pack', especially when in the scrum formation. citation Front row The front row consists of three players: two props (the loosehead prop and the tighthead prop) and the hooker.
